Tiong Aik Construction unable to pay its debts


SINGAPORE: Singapore-listed TA Corp says its wholly owned subsidiary, Tiong Aik Construction, has been placed under provisional liquidation as it is unable to pay its debts.

Both Lin Yueh Hung and Ng Kian Kiat from RSM Corporate Advisory have been appointed as joint and several provisional liquidators, TA Corp said in a bourse filing on Monday.
